Equilibrium
A situation in the market where demand and supply balance out, causing prices to remain stable.
Quantity Supplied
The total amount of a good or service that producers are willing to sell at a given price over a specific period.
Quantity Demanded
The amount of a good or service that consumers are willing and able to purchase at a given price.
Demand Schedule
A table that shows the quantity of a good or service that consumers are willing and able to purchase at different prices.
